East Croydon to Solihull by train

A train trip from East Croydon to Solihull takes about 3hrs 11 mins on average, covering roughly 102 miles (164 kilometres). With around 65 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£11.50,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from East Croydon to Solihull start from as little as £11.50

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from East Croydon to Solihull start from £45.00 one way, or £45.10 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from East Croydon to Solihull are available for £90.50 one way, or £145.50 return

Facilities and Amenities

Navigating the station is a breeze with ample facilities available. Buying and collecting tickets is straightforward with ticket machines located at the station, and they are accessible to all as they accept Disabled Persons Railcard discounts. You can collect your pre-booked tickets from these machines as well.

If you need assistance, staff are available throughout the day to help with everything from getting on and off your train to navigating the station. It’s worth noting that whilst step-free access and ramps are available, some might find the gradient a bit steep. Lifts are also present to make the journey smoother for everyone. Moreover, the station provides heated waiting rooms and platforms with covered waiting areas, adding to traveler comfort and convenience.

Transport Links

East Croydon Station is a hub for various modes of transport. Convenient taxi services operate from the east side of the station entrance, promising a quick connection to your next destination. If you're planning your route with public transport, you'll find the bus services that complement the rail network perfectly. For those weekends when rail replacements are scheduled, the station keeps you connected with clear information on bus replacements.

Station Facilities and Amenities

Solihull Train Station is well-equipped to cater to all passengers' needs, ensuring a smooth and comfortable journey. The station's ticket office is open from early morning to midnight, Monday through Saturday, with slightly reduced hours on Sunday. Convenient ticket machines scattered throughout the station make it easy to collect your pre-booked tickets. Moreover, the station ensures accessibility with step-free access across all areas, enabling seamless movement for those with mobility challenges, although there are no accessible toilets or waiting room facilities. CCTV presence offers a sense of security, while the seating areas are perfect for a brief rest between travels.

For those planning to park and ride, Solihull Station provides a substantial car park managed by Excel Parking Services. It offers a variety of payment methods, including mobile apps and pay stations within the car park. Be mindful of the parking charges, which vary from daily to weekly rates.

Shopping and Refreshments

Onsite refreshments and shops cater to any last-minute travel needs or cravings. Enjoy a hot beverage or grab a quick snack to kickstart your journey. An ATM is also available within a retail outlet for any cash requirements, though no currency exchange facilities are offered.

Connected to the Wider Region

Transportation options from Solihull Station extend beyond the railway, maintaining excellent connectivity with the surrounding area. Rail replacement buses operate from Station Approach Road, ensuring continued travel during disruptions. For those exploring local attractions or commuting, a PLUSBUS ticket can be purchased for unlimited bus and Midland Metro travel. Solihull also sits conveniently close to Birmingham International Airport, with the X12 bus providing frequent service to the airport, making international travel a breeze.
